BF225 fuel line issue

Just though I would let other 225 owners know something I found when replacing all the fuel lines on my engine. When I pulled the original Honda line out of the harnes/fuel line conduit between the engine and the transom I found the fuel line was almost desintegrated due to sitting in water lying in the bottom of the droop in the conduit. Also there is a join in the fuel line with a crimp on clamp. Although it is fairly smooth it had chafed through the outer plastic loom on the engine harnes. I replaced it with a non stop line from the racor to the engine filter. Water had got in the conduit from a poor transom seal.

Just though I would mention this issue as it could cause total deteriorization of a fuel line and present a rather mysterious fuel delivery problem, and possible chafing of the harnes where the join is.
